    FTC Mego Box vs. Original Mego Box (w/pics)

    I had to order some parts for the MM exclusive and added a boxed Robin. Here are side-by-side shots of the FTC Mego boxed Robin against an original Mego boxed Robin. I tried to line up the bottoms in each shot for reference.

    This picture is straight our of the box my order was placed in. I did not mess with the FTC box in any way. You can tell it's a hair shorter than an original Mego box and the window lines do not line up.



    This next picture is the figures and inserts removed. Nothing more.



    This one shows there are 4 holes to attach the figure to the insert. I have no idea if this was the plan or not.



    In this one I actually messed with the FTC Robin.



    This final one is him back in the box after I futzed with him for a minute. I think he looks pretty good.



    My takeaway is I think it's more the insert than the actual box. The vertical distance of the insert above his head is greater in the FTC box than the Mego. That forces the figure down farther in the box thus pushing his feet out of the bottom. In the last pick his knees are indeed bent just slightly. You hay have to bend them more with a figure that wears hero boots since their ankles won't bend like Robins or Jokers. You could also try and re-fold the head of the insert to give you more room. Of course if the insert was perfect you probably wouldn't see his hairline.

    BUT - overall I like him and will get more as I can. Are they perfect - no. But not many toys are nowadays.
